Atributul accesskey
Atributul accesskey permite
accesarea unui element folosind o combinație de taste.
Valoarea atributului trebuie să fie o literă mică
din alfabetul latin sau o cifră.
În diferite browsere, sunt utilizate diverse
combinații de taste. De exemplu, în Firefox va fi
Shift + Alt + valoarea atributului
accesskey, iar în Safari, Chrome și IE: Alt
+ valoarea atributului accesskey.
La utilizarea combinației de taste pentru câmpurile text
ale formularului HTML
(input
și textarea)
acestea vor primi focus, pentru casetele de bifare
și butoanele radio
va avea loc schimbarea stării de la bifat
la nebifat și invers, pentru tagul a
va avea loc navigarea la link.
Atributul se aplică tagurilor: a,
area
button,
input,
label,
legend,
textarea.
Exemplu
Să atribuim unei casetă de bifare
tasta rapidă z. Apăsați Shift
+ Alt + z în Firefox sau Alt + z
în alte browsere, pentru a schimba starea
acestei casete de bifare:
<input type="checkbox" accesskey="z">
:
Exemplu
Iar aici câmpului text input
îi vom atribui tasta rapidă
w. Apăsați Shift + Alt + w
în Firefox sau Alt + w în alte browsere,
pentru ca acest tag să primească focusul de introducere:
<input type="text" accesskey="w">
:
Exemplu
Să atribuim două butoane radio
tastele rapide
s și q:
<input type="radio" name="radio" accesskey="s">
<input type="radio" name="radio" accesskey="q">
:
Vedeți și
-
atributul
autocomplete,
care setează completarea automată pentru câmpurile formularului -
atributul
tabindex,
care permite modificarea focusului la apăsarea tasteiTab